Rate limiting — Gatewing gateway. Per-tenant limits live in the `limits.yaml` bundle; defaults are 200 rps burst, 50 sustained. If tenants report 429 storms, check the token-bucket drift metric before touching configs. Overrides require sign-off from the platform rotation. The limiter's Redis shard must be reachable or Gatewing fails open — never disable the health probe. To authenticate the limiter against the control plane, add the following line to the gateway's env file:

secret setting of tajof-bahif: COURIER_KEY3=65d

Quick heads-up on Pinwheel UI versioning: we cut a minor release every sprint, and anything touching component props needs a changeset file in the PR. No changeset, no merge — the bot will nag you. Majors are rare and go through the design council first. The full policy, with examples of what counts as breaking, lives on the internal page below.

wiki page, bahip-yahip: https://grafana.qirvanlabs.corp/browse/display/projects/cc3a1b9dbfc9

When reviewing docs PRs at Quillbarrow, run the Proselint-Q linter locally first. It checks heading depth, link rot, and style-guide terms. Config lives in `lint.toml`, but the hosted rules service requires credentials from the repo's `.env`. Everything is pre-populated except the rules-service access token, which belongs on the very next line.

vault entry, yagep-yagef: COURIER_KEY13=8965fb29ff62d

## Support

Heads up: Larchpost pins every direct dependency to an exact version, and transitive deps are locked via the generated manifest. No floating ranges, no exceptions — if you need a bump, open a pin-change request and tag the build captains. Hotfix releases may only touch pins flagged as security-critical. If the lockfile and manifest ever disagree, stop the release train and reach out to the dependency crew right away.

escalation mailbox, kaweg-kahif: druwyn.sordor@nelvroworks.corp